Game 20 - Bohm Homers Twice and Turnbull Nearly No-Hits Sox

2024 Topps Heritage #469
Phillies 7
, White Sox 0
Game 20 - Friday Night, April 19th in Philadelphia
Record - 12-8, 2nd Place, 2 games behind the Braves

One Sentence Summary:  Spencer Turnbull took a no-hitter into the seventh inning and Alec Bohm hit two, three-run home runs in this 7-0 romp over the White Sox.

What It Means:  The White Sox are a team on the decline right now, and hopefully the Phillies can earn a few more wins this weekend.  The Phillies are 1-1 in their City Connect uniforms.

What Happened:   Turnbull, who may be losing his spot in the rotation when Taijuan Walker returns from injury, looked fantastic.  He improved to 2-0, with his ERA dropping to 1.23, as he allowed one hit and two walks while striking out six.  Matt Strahm and Orion Kerkering completed the shutout with two innings of relief.

Trea Turner continued to swing a hot bat, going 3 for 4 and raising his season average to a team-best .350.  Bohm was the offensive hero of the game, hitting a first inning and third inning home run, both with a pair of runners on.
